I'm considering to buy Urban Decay Chill Setting Spray for my dry skin. Is it worth it? What does it do for your skin/makeup? Thanks! :)


Answer
I have the "All Nighter" formula and I was pleasantly surprised! I was skeptical at first but I tried it out the day of my sister's graduation (which included being in a stuffy auditorium setting, outside in the heat, and out to dinner).

My main concern was my concealer staying put. I love the formula of my concealer and how it applies/covers but the staying power isn't always the best. The setting spray did the job! My concealer held up much better than without it - it obviously wasn't absolutely perfect but it really helped a lot.

I'd like to try the "Chill" as I've heard it provides the lasting power of your make up and gives a cooling and hydrating effect. I'm really interested since I have such dry skin.
